About 16 Aylett Road

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

16 Aylett Road is a four-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Isleworth (TW7 6NP). It has a recorded floor area of 120 m² (around 1292 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(January 2026)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since June 2013. Between certificates, lighting went from Good to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Very Poor and ro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average. This certificate was lodged in the last six months, so the rating reflects current condition.

At 120 m² the property is well over the postcode median (88 m² across 21 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 81% of similar EPCs). Most recent transfer: October 2018 at £690,000.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2006.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 2005–2018, sale prices on this property compounded at 10.3%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£534/sq ft) was about 59.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
